in it either, but their site said:
The Super Swamper LTBs are in the same basic 
Three Stage Lug design as the famous Super 
Swamper TSL’s but a little more aggressive.  The 
large lug is offset more to the outside which gives 
the tire superb traction.  It is in bias ply construction 
which allows for the more aggressive lugs and very 
strong sidewalls to better resist the rigors of hard off-roading.
The bias construction reduces the chances 
of sidewall splitting when run off road at low air 
pressure.  There are seven sizes available….sizes 
which are not available in the regular TSL line.
